Mário José Bittencourt, Math Developer in São José dos Campos - State of São Paulo, Brazil
Mário José Bittencourt

Math Developer in São José dos Campos - State of São Paulo, Brazil

Member since June 29, 2016
Mário is a software engineer and architect with more than 30 years of providing software support to several companies in the market. He specializes in C/C++ development. He considers himself a back-end developer and is currently focused on Windows and MicroChip PIC platforms. Mário is a professional who has worked remotely and is an excellent communicator.
Mário is now available for hire


  • EstúdioC
    C/C++, AJAX, Embedded Solutions, Middleware Integration
    C/C++, Advanced Mathematical Usage
  • CTA/IEAv
    C/C++, Parsing, Code Generation, Numerical Methods



São José dos Campos - State of São Paulo, Brazil



Preferred Environment

C++ Builder on Windows

The most amazing...

...sensation is to find something around the web that hints at something that makes all the difference when solving a project's problem.


  • Owner

    1993 - PRESENT
    • Developed face recognition, geolocation, and access control applications.
    • Created custom compiler designs.
    • Worked on data mining, machine learning, and several related projects.
    Technologies: C/C++, AJAX, Embedded Solutions, Middleware Integration
  • Software Engineer

    1989 - 1992
    • Used math for an airplane simulation.
    • Created presentation frameworks for engineering purposes.
    • Provided software support for aeronautical engineers.
    • Made 3D image renderings.
    Technologies: C/C++, Advanced Mathematical Usage
  • Software Engineer

    1987 - 1988
    • Provided software background to support science researchers.
    Technologies: C/C++, Parsing, Code Generation, Numerical Methods


  • CODESP - Port of Santos (Development)

    Developed an access control for the whole port facilities, regarding turnstiles and barriers, using several authentication methods (face recognition, OCR, and hand geometry).

    The camera stream is encoded for online usage.


  • Languages

    C, Embedded C, C++, JavaScript, CSS3, HTML
  • Libraries/APIs

    Windows API, Google Maps SDK, Google Maps JavaScript API 3, Google Maps Geocoding API
  • Tools

  • Platforms

    Win32, Windows
  • Other

    Algorithms, TCP/IP, Atmel, Data Structures, Microcontroller Programming, Math, Network Protocols, Deep Learning, Data Mining, Artificial Intelligence (AI), Ajax, Web Robots, Computer Vision, Embedded Systems, Pattern Recognition, Machine Learning, Reverse Engineering, Facial Recognition, Middleware, State Machines, Image Processing, Parsers, Data Compression, Cryptography, DOM, Graphics, RSA, OCR, UDP, HTTP, Communication, FTP, SMTP, POP3, Device Drivers, Neural Networks, Digital Signal Processing


  • Bachelor's degree in Computer Technology
    1985 - 1986
    ITA | Instituto Tecnológico de Aeronáutica - São José dos Campos, Brazil

To view more profiles

Join Toptal
Share it with others